The Department of Education (DoE) is calling for tender submissions for the design and construction of a Tuckshop

Refurbishment at Amberley District SS, located at 37 Deebing Creek Rd, Yamanto QLD 4305, as part of the Playground and

Tuckshop Grant (PTG) program.

The scope of works is broken up into three sections:

1. The supply and installation of a new independent air conditioning system for the office area, as well as a dedicated system

for the kitchen and serving areas.

2. As part of the kitchen refurbishment, works will involve the installation of a new cooker hood with appropriate ducting and

extraction, the supply and installation of new cooking appliances including ovens and stovetops, and modifications to the

existing stainless-steel countertops to accommodate the revised kitchen layout and equipment. A new full-height pantry

unit will be installed, and two existing windows will be permanently sealed in accordance with the approved design and

compliance requirements.

3. In addition, joinery works will include the fabrication and installation of new doors to the existing cabinetry.

All works are to be completed by December 2025.

Tender submissions will be accepted from contractors that meet the following requirements:

• Appropriate QBCC Builders licences to undertake the entire scope of works

• Professional Indemnity Insurance to the value of $ 1M

QBCC Licensing and Professional Indemnity Insurance

It is anticipated that a minimum of a QBCC (Low Rise) builders’ licence will be required for this project. Contractors are required

to hold Professional Indemnity Insurance in accordance with the contract.
